summ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Ryan Lortie <desrt@desrt.ca>2006-09-18 20:20:42 +0000
committerBehdad Esfahbod <behdad@src.gnome.org>2006-09-18 20:20:42 +0000
commit6e26f51398dbcaee25c248a069050f6798a15ed1 (patch)
treef78bb4019ac061813291e652faf34a9bbf7d8e19
parentf3e6bfce782dc30116cd095c76b2825010c131cb (diff)
downloadvte-6e26f51398dbcaee25c248a069050f6798a15ed1.tar.gz
Bug 356616 – libvte broken with new autotools
2006-09-18 Ryan Lortie <desrt@desrt.ca> Bug 356616 – libvte broken with new autotools * configure.in: * src/Makefile.am: Fix broken variable substitution for newer versions of automake.
-rw-r--r--ChangeLog8
-rw-r--r--configure.in24
-rw-r--r--src/Makefile.am6
3 files changed, 13 insertions, 25 deletions
diff --git a/ChangeLog b/ChangeLog
index f89ccde9..57193e40 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,11 @@
+2006-09-18 Ryan Lortie <desrt@desrt.ca>
+
+ Bug 356616 – libvte broken with new autotools
+
+ * configure.in:
+ * src/Makefile.am: Fix broken variable substitution for newer
+ versions of automake.
+
2006-09-13 Behdad Esfahbod <behdad@gnome.org>
Bug 354024 – Suppress multiple warnings for missing control sequence
diff --git a/configure.in b/configure.in
index 644521cb..b5f185dc 100644
--- a/configure.in
+++ b/configure.in
@@ -398,30 +398,6 @@ AC_SUBST(PYTHONREV)
AC_SUBST(PYTHONMODULES)
AM_CONDITIONAL(BUILD_PYTHON_MODULES, $BUILD_PYTHON)
-mylibdir=`eval echo $libdir`
-mylibexecdir=`eval echo $libexecdir`
-mydatadir=`eval echo $datadir`
-if test x$exec_prefix = xNONE ; then
- if test x$prefix = xNONE ; then
- mylibdir=` echo $mylibdir | sed s,NONE,$ac_default_prefix,g`
- mylibexecdir=` echo $mylibexecdir | sed s,NONE,$ac_default_prefix,g`
- else
- mylibdir=` echo $mylibdir | sed s,NONE,$prefix,g`
- mylibexecdir=` echo $mylibexecdir | sed s,NONE,$prefix,g`
- fi
-fi
-if test x$prefix = xNONE ; then
- mydatadir=`echo $mydatadir | sed s,NONE,$ac_default_prefix,g`
-fi
-AC_DEFINE_UNQUOTED(PKGLIBDIR,"$mylibdir/$PACKAGE",
- [The location where package-specific helpers can be found.])
-AC_DEFINE_UNQUOTED(LIBEXECDIR,"$mylibexecdir",
- [The location where package-specific helpers can be found.])
-AC_DEFINE_UNQUOTED(DATADIR,"$mydatadir",
- [The location where arch-independent package-specific data can be found.])
-AC_DEFINE_UNQUOTED(LOCALEDIR,"$mydatadir/locale",
- [The location where locale data can be found.])
-
AC_ARG_ENABLE(gnome-pty-helper, [AS_HELP_STRING(--enable-gnome-pty-helper,Build a setuid helper for opening ptys [default=yes])], enable_gnome_pty_helper="$enableval", enable_gnome_pty_helper=yes)
if test "$enable_gnome_pty_helper" != no; then
AC_DEFINE(VTE_USE_GNOME_PTY_HELPER,1,[Define if you intend to use gnome-pty-helper.])
diff --git a/src/Makefile.am b/src/Makefile.am
index d90f6237..cda383bf 100644
--- a/src/Makefile.am
+++ b/src/Makefile.am
@@ -21,7 +21,11 @@ EXTRA_DIST = \
unitable.JIS0212 \
unitable.KSX1001
-AM_CFLAGS = $(VTE_CFLAGS) $(FT2_CFLAGS) $(X_CFLAGS) -DG_DISABLE_ASSERT -DG_LOG_DOMAIN=\"Vte\"
+AM_CFLAGS = $(VTE_CFLAGS) $(FT2_CFLAGS) $(X_CFLAGS) \
+ -DG_DISABLE_ASSERT -DG_LOG_DOMAIN=\"Vte\"
+AM_CPPFLAGS = -DDATADIR='"$(datadir)"' \
+ -DLIBEXECDIR='"$(libexecdir)"' \
+ -DLOCALEDIR='"$(localedir)"'
AM_LDFLAGS = $(LDFLAGS)
EXTRA_libvte_la_SOURCES = keysyms.c